    Abstract:

    Abstract:Because the integrase of class 1 integron in bacteria has been demonstrated closely relative with antimicrobial resistance,we summarize in this review the discussions on some regulation factors with expression of the integrase,such as antibiotics,carbon catabolite repression (cAMP-CRP complex),the promoter of gene cassette variants (Pc-P2 combinations),attC sites,some nucleotide-associated proteins,and the length of variable region. Furthermore,we also provide knowledge of the regulation mechanism of integrase,as well as insight into controlling the dissemination of antimicrobial resistance in the environments.
